Distance from Lisbon to Golmud

There are several ways to calculate the distance from Lisbon to Golmud. Here are two standard methods:

Vincenty's formula (applied above)
  • 5349.678 miles
  • 8609.472 kilometers
  • 4648.743 nautical miles

Vincenty's form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points on the earth's surface using an ellipsoidal model of the planet.

Haversine formula
  • 5337.338 miles
  • 8589.613 kilometers
  • 4638.020 nautical miles

The haversine formula calculates the distance between latitude/longitude points assuming a spherical earth (great-circle distance – the shortest distance between two points).
